Pros & Cons
Norton 360
Pros
- 99.7% malware detection rate in independent AV-TEST evaluations
- Bundles VPN, password manager, dark web monitoring, and cloud backup
- First-year pricing is genuinely affordable at $40-$55/year
- Simple interface that non-technical users can navigate easily
- Dark web monitoring alerts you when credentials appear in breaches
Cons
- Auto-renewal pricing nearly doubles to $90-$110/year after first year
- Heavier on system resources than Bitdefender or cloud-native alternatives
- Full system scans spike CPU usage to 40-60% on most machines
- VPN speeds drop noticeably when connecting to distant servers
- Upsells and pop-up notifications can feel aggressive
Kaspersky Endpoint Security
Pros
- 99.9% detection rate tied for highest in AV-TEST with zero false positives
- Deepest threat intelligence from GReAT team that discovered Stuxnet and Flame
- Competitive pricing with encryption and patch management included at $5.42/device
- EDR Optimum gives solid detection and response at a reasonable price point
- Excellent heuristic engine that catches polymorphic and evasive malware
Cons
- US government ban in 2024 restricts usage for American organizations
- Geopolitical concerns affect enterprise procurement decisions globally
- Management console (Security Center) has a steep learning curve
- Cloud management options arrived later and are less mature than competitors
- Minimum 10-device purchase requirement excludes very small businesses
